Transaction df06ca23a63aefea376e768f0ab7a44eb26d24d36b77c0d3c49544fe5bf6ceeb
1 Input
1 Output
-
df06ca23a63aefea376e768f0ab7a44eb26d24d36b77c0d3c49544fe5bf6ceeb:0
- value
- 1037000
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8e3eaecfbf3b972ece9435845d4406fce29764a
- address
- bc1qmr374m8m7wuh9m8fgdvyt4zqdl8zjaj25wa37j